For the most recent academic year available, 71% of social sciences bachelor’s degrees went to men and 29% went to women.
The majority of social sciences bachelor’s degree graduates at Rockford University are White. Approximately 43%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Rockford University with a bachelor’s in social sciences.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 0 |
| Black or African American | 2 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 7 |
| White | 9 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 2 |
| Other Races | 1 |
